The Professional Paradox: Success in the Boardroom, Silence in the Bedroom

Let’s start with something that might sting a little: professional success doesn't automatically translate to romantic success. In fact, sometimes it works against you.

When you’re used to being the decision-maker, the problem-solver, and the one in control, the inherent vulnerability and unpredictability of dating can feel… well, irritating. We’ve seen it dozens of times with our clients at Dating by Richie. You’re a guy who has "everything going for him", the career, the fitness, the lifestyle, yet you’re coming home to an empty house or a series of "thanks but no thanks" texts.

The paradox is that the very traits that make you successful in business, hyper-focus, efficiency, and a drive for results, can sometimes make you appear "clinical" or emotionally unavailable in a dating context. You might find yourself "interviewing" your dates rather than connecting with them. Or perhaps you’re so used to being "on" that you’ve forgotten how to just be.

A relationship coach in Sydney isn't just there to fix your profile; they’re there to help you bridge the gap between your professional "mask" and your authentic, romantic self. It’s about learning to lead with your heart as effectively as you lead with your head.

Practical Steps: How to Start Being Efficient Today

If you’re not ready to dive into full coaching yet, here are a few ways you can start applying "professional efficiency" to your dating life right now:

  1. Audit Your Profile Like a Pitch Deck. If your dating profile was a pitch to an investor, would you fund it? Are the photos clear, high-resolution, and recent? Does the bio communicate your values, or is it just a list of clichés like "I like travel and coffee"?
  2. Set a "Dating Budget" (Time and Money). Decide exactly how much time you are willing to spend on apps each week. Don't let it bleed into your work or sleep.
  3. Stop "Interviewing." On your next date, try to ask "Why" instead of "What." Instead of asking "What do you do for work?", ask "What made you choose that career?" It shifts the conversation from data-gathering to emotional connection.
  4. Be Clear About Your Intentions. Busy professionals often hide behind "let’s see where it goes." While that feels safe, it’s inefficient. Knowing what you want (a long-term, committed partnership) and being comfortable stating it attracts high-quality people who want the same.
